| Emitent | Aquileia, Patriarchate of |
|---|---|
| Rok | 1334-1340 |
| Typ | Standard circulation coin |
| Nominał | 1 Denier (1⁄12) |
| Waluta | Soldo |
| Skład | Silver (.572) |
| Waga | 1.0 g |
| Średnica | 19 mm |
| Grubość | |
| Kształt | Round (irregular) |
| Technika | Hammered |
| Orientacja | |
| Rytownik(zy) | |
| W obiegu do | |
| Źródło(a) | Biaggi#170 |
| Opis awersu | Eagle with wings spread dividing legend, head facing left, elongated tail in shape of a lily and letter B on chest |
|---|---|
| Pismo awersu | Latin |
| Legenda awersu |
✠ AQVIL EGEnS · (Translation: ... of Aquileia) |
| Opis rewersu | The Blessed Virgin enthroned, wearing a halo made of rings, holding on her lap the nimbate Christ child |
| Pismo rewersu | Latin |
| Legenda rewersu |
BERTR ANDVS · P · (Translation: Bertrand, Patriarch) |
